26/09/2016 · Mining Copper: Sulfide ores typically are extracted from large openpit mines via drilling, and then blasted with explosives. With this method, the overburden, which is the material that lies immediately above the ore, is removed to uncover the ore deposit.

15/08/2021 · How Copper is Mined. Copper is found alongside many other types of ore. It can be found near gold, silver, zinc, lead, and other types of metal deposits. When mixed in with other ores, copper is not usually found in great abundance. Until the development of the modern copper mining process, it was typically a byproduct of mining for other metals.

Once mined, copper ore is treated to remove copperbearing material in one of two ways: either through concentrating or by a SX/EW (solution extractionelectrowinning) facility. Copper was discovered at Kapunda in 1842 and mined until 1879, producing approximately 13 700 t of copper from 69 000 t of ore. A resource of Mt at % Cu has been estimated in the supergene oxide and sulfide zone plus a large lowgrade resource of primary chalcopyrite–pyrite mineralisation at depth.

Concentration by Froth Flotation ( Chapters 3 and 4Chapter 3Chapter 4) The copper ores being mined in 2010 are too lean in copper (–2% Cu) to be smelted directly. Heating and melting their huge quantity of waste rock would require prohibitive amounts of hydrocarbon fuel.

Copper From Beginning to End. Copper is a major metal and an essential element used by man. It is found in ore deposits around the world. It is also the oldest metal known to man and was first discovered and used about 10,000 years ago. And as alloyed in bronze (coppertin alloy) about 3000 BC, was the first engineering material known to man.

Copper mining. The main stages. Copper minerals and ore are found throughout the Earth's crust. They occur in both sedimentary and igneous rocks. The outer 10km of the crust contains 33g of copper for every tonne of rock. This is not enough to make it commercially viable to extract the rock. Copper is extracted in large amounts from the Earth's crust by mining of sulphide ores and also oxide ores. Studies reveal about 80% of copper is produced by its extraction from sulphide ores. Plans are made for the appropriate type of mining that will be performed. There are three major types of mining, surface mining, underground mining, and solution mining; their use depends on the type of ore and where it is loed, as well as issues of safety, technology, economics, and environmental impacts.
